What Are Rust Skins?
Rust skins are cosmetic modifications applied to items, weapons, clothes, and deployables within the video game. Unlike video games where skins use gameplay advantages (pay-to-win mechanics), Rust skins are strictly cosmetic-- with one noteworthy exception: camouflage.
Particular skins use unique tactical advantages depending on the biome. For instance, using a bright neon coat in a dark forest makes a player an easy target, while using forest-camouflaged clothes makes them practically unnoticeable.
Skins normally fall under a couple of primary classifications:
- Weapon Skins: Custom textures for assault rifles, semi-automatic rifles, and melee weapons.
- Clothing Skins: Aesthetic modifications to hoodies, trousers, metal face masks, and road sign gear.
- Deployable Skins: Custom looks for storage boxes, sleeping bags, and heating system exteriors.
How to Acquire Rust Skins
There are several distinct techniques gamers can utilize to expand their skin collection. Each approach comes with its own pros, cons, and financial considerations.
1. The Steam Community Market
The huge majority of Rust skins are purchased and sold on the Steam Community Market. Players can trade real money for Steam Wallet funds to purchase particular skins directly from other users. Costs are totally determined by supply and need, varying from a couple of cents to numerous dollars for unusual items.
2. The In-Game Item Store
Every Thursday, Facepunch releases a fresh batch of community-created skins in the official in-game item store. 3. Random Drops
By merely using authorities or community servers that have item drops made it possible for, gamers have a possibility to get random, low-tier items directly into their Steam inventories. While unusual, high-tier drops can occur, many earned items are typical commercial or basic clothing skins.
The Rust Skin Economy: An Investment Market
The Rust economy behaves similarly to the stock exchange. Due to the fact that items have a restricted supply and are connected to a real-money market, particular uncommon skins have actually ended up being important digital collector's items.

- Banner and Creator Influence: When a popular content creator uses a particular skin, demand for that item typically skyrockets.
- Tactical Utility: Skins that offer exceptional camouflage (like the Grassland or Arctic series) frequently hold greater market values.
- Glow-in-the-Dark Features: Items that feature emissive (glowing) components are incredibly popular due to the fact that they assist gamers browse dark bases during the night.

Tips for Managing and Trading Rust Skins
Navigating the Rust skin community requires a little smart to prevent scams and optimize worth. Here are some vital tips for gamers wanting to develop their collection:
- Watch the Weekly Reset: Always check the official store on Thursdays. Buying a skin for ₤ 2.49 directly from the store is much more affordable than buying it for ₤ 10.00 a month later on the community market.
- Be Careful of External Trading Scams: Never log into third-party gaming or trading sites using your primary Steam credentials unless you can thoroughly validate their authenticity. API frauds are typical in the skin-trading community.
- Prioritize Utility Over Looks: If you are a competitive player, invest in items that provide excellent camouflage in your favored biome (snow, desert, or temperate forests) before purchasing flashy, bright skins.
- Monitor Market Trends: If you intend on trading, keep an eye on YouTube update videos and spot notes. Updates to video game lighting, biomes, or crafting mechanics can unexpectedly make an unknown skin much more important.
